Python Django 1.10.7之外的Django数据库层出错

Python Django 1.10.7之外的Django数据库层出错,python,django,Python,Django,我正在使用django 1.10跟踪此问题的答案,无论我如何跟踪错误: 运行时错误:模型类django.contrib.auth.models.Permission未声明明确的应用程序标签,并且不在已安装应用程序的应用程序中。 我尝试将它抱怨的应用程序添加到已安装的应用程序中,但仍然出现错误。如何让下面的示例代码正常工作 from django.conf import settings DATABASES = {'default': {'ENGINE': 'django.db.backends

我正在使用django 1.10跟踪此问题的答案,无论我如何跟踪错误:

运行时错误:模型类django.contrib.auth.models.Permission未声明明确的应用程序标签,并且不在已安装应用程序的应用程序中。

我尝试将它抱怨的应用程序添加到已安装的应用程序中,但仍然出现错误。如何让下面的示例代码正常工作

from django.conf import settings

DATABASES = {'default': {'ENGINE': 'django.db.backends.postgresql_psycopg2',
  'HOST': '',
  'NAME': 'mydb',
  'PASSWORD': '',
  'PORT': '',
  'USER': ''}}
DATABASES['default']['ATOMIC_REQUESTS'] = True


settings.configure(
    INSTALLED_APPS = ['django.contrib.contenttypes', 'ob_site.strats.apps.StratsConfig'],
    DATABASES = DATABASES,
    TIME_ZONE = 'UTC')

import django
django.setup() # error is thrown here

嗯,你还没有添加那个应用程序,它是django.contrib.auth。@DanielRoseman就是它!奇怪的是,在我的实际
settings.py
中没有
django.contrib
,但基本上每隔
django.contrib.
一次,请写下它作为答案。